QPR KICK-OFF BROUGHT FORWARD Fixture News Our Sky Bet Championship fixture at home to Queens Park Rangers on Tuesday 27 October will now, once again, kick-off at the earlier time of 7pm. Continue reading on the official site...
It quotes: "However, in light of the fixture now taking place in a Tier 3 lockdown area and to mitigate the risk on an away club spending additional time in this location, the EFL have approved of the 7pm kick-off, given the current circumstances."
